      The name is funny too. The real name for an Amazon wagon like that one and mine is 220. Which is awesome cause Volvo made a front loader recently with the same number! Anyway before that they had the 210 wagon, people called that the Duett (the dual purpose car). The 220 was the Amason (yes with an 's') but there was a German company selling something like scooter with that name. So Volvo only called them that in Sweden officially, but the name stuck. But in English it's spelled Amazon.
      Now 122 was the designation of the sedan version. There also was a two-door. It was also a 122. Later they made a more sporty version of the coupe, it was numbered the 123 to distinguish from the 122 2-door. In the US all go them had 122S on the side except for the 123 which had 123GT. The GT, that was for grand tourer like a lot of other cars and the S came from how the PV544 was labeled as the 544 Sport on the back in the US. The S was from Sport. Every single one ever was a Sport in the US, funny. It had to do with the carbs, in Europe some were made with one smaller ZS carb, in the US they all came with dual SU carbs and those were the S models.
